Well, Mindy, it has to do with something called scatomancy or copramancy.
Scata -copra what? What?
Well, these were methods used by ancient doctors a long, long, long time ago in places like China, ancient Greece, Egypt, and Rome.
Okay, and this has what to do with animal poop?
Well, actually a lot, Mindy.
In ancient times, if you were sick, doctors would examine your poop.
They would look at the size and the shape and the color and try and figure out if they could identify clues Clues that would help them understand why you were sick.

Well, yeah, and in fact, Mindy, even modern day doctors sometimes do the same thing because our poop is simply what our body produces from our food after it takes in the vitamins and nutrients from the food.
Okay, so let me just make sure I've got this straight.
These two researchers, David Hu and Patricia Yang, did this experiment just to find out if these animals were healthy?
Well, in this case, not exactly.
They were actually more interested in finding out how fast different mammals poop.
Oh, now this is getting interesting.
And, Mindy, what they wanted to find out is why poop comes out in different shapes and sizes in different mammals, including us humans.
Wow. Yeah, I'm still having trouble wrapping my brain around this one.
So what did they do?
What they did was they videotaped 34 different mammals at the Atlanta Zoo.
So elephants, lions, gorillas, bears.
And then they watched videos of the animals pooping.
Ah, well, I guess science does happen in all kinds of ways.
So what did they find out?
Well, the first thing they found out was about poop size and the size of the animals.
So the bigger the animal...
The bigger the poop?
Yes! Which sounds kind of obvious, right?
Yeah, I'd say that's pretty obvious.
But here's another interesting thing these scientists observed.
There's more? Yeah, they found out that bigger animals poop faster than smaller animals.
Okay… So an elephant for example takes about 5 seconds to poop, but a dog can take up to 20 seconds to poop.
Oh, please tell me they were wearing nose plugs during this experiment!
Well, as far as I understand, there were some stinky situations, but...
Ah! You said but! But what they found is that most mammals take between 5 and 20 seconds to go poop.

But before I do that, can you guess why bigger animals poop out faster than smaller ones?
Why does an elephant poop faster than a monkey?
Because they're in a bigger hurry?
Or maybe their poop's just so heavy it just falls out really fast. Well, actually, the scientists discovered that the bigger the animal, the more likely their poop is covered in a thicker layer of a slippery coating.
And the smaller the animal, the thinner the layer of that slippery coating.
So how is this information going to help make the world a better place, Guy Raz?
Aha. Well, as you know, Mindy, science is about curiosity and discovery, and it doesn't always have to have a point.
But in this case, David Hu's research might actually help people and other animals who have trouble going to the bathroom.
Huh, that's interesting.
Yeah, this research might lead to new medicines that could make life a little more comfortable for lots of people who have pain when they go to the bathroom.
And that could be an incredibly important invention.
Well, this is all starting to sound like a pooper -duper idea.
And it gets better, Mindy.
In 2015, this scientist, David Hu, won a famous award known as the Ig Nobel Prize for another study he wrote about.
He won the Nobel Prize?
Prize? The most famous prize in all of science?
The same prize that Albert Einstein won?
Uh, well, actually it was the Ig Nobel Prize.
It's an award given to a scientist whose research makes people laugh.
I thought science had to be serious.
There's laughing allowed in science?
Okay, wait a minute.
So what was the research?
Well, he won that award for studying how fast mammals go pee.
Of course he did. So what did he discover?
Well, he discovered that on average, we mammals take about 20 seconds to empty out our bladders, which is where we store our pee inside our bodies.
